Transaction 81e43f89c2901357316bdedc2008a71a00a0b8600f295e732a1216c717b35f34

1 Input
2 Outputs
  • 81e43f89c2901357316bdedc2008a71a00a0b8600f295e732a1216c717b35f34:0
  • value  572690
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 81e43f89c2901357316bdedc2008a71a00a0b8600f295e732a1216c717b35f34:1
  • value  560319
    address  1LyicHvmVk6wR1mbDhai7bh1kqU8JNWSe2